This popular and accessible text continues to cover the basic principles of the sociology of health and illness in an eminently readable way.
This fully revised second edition has been inspired, informed, and reviewed by medical students. By creatively employing a problem-based learning approach, the book examines commonly covered topics integrating underlying principles and research findings through real-life stories.
The book investigates the relevance of sociology and considers a new direction one that places sociology in the context of healthcare settings, making the topic more realistic, useful, and memorable.
The book will be an invaluable companion for medical students throughout undergraduate studies and is also a useful reference for students in nursing, social work, psychology, and sociology, as well as qualified doctors and healthcare practitioners.
